THE FLYING ARROW
m. Summary: A Range Rider Western for television. Credits: Producer, Louis Gray; director, Frank McDonald; screenplay, Dwight Cummins; music author, Walter Greene; music supervisor, Irving Friedman; film editor, Richard G. Wray. Cast: Jack Mahoney, Dick Jones, Mary Young, James Griffith, Alan Bridge
